ð Description
Sikh Raj Te Shere Punjab by Giyani Sohan Singh Sital is a Punjabi Gurmukhi history and literature book focused on the era of the Sikh Raj and the historical legacy associated with the Sher-e-Punjab.
Written by respected Punjabi author and historian Giyani Sohan Singh Sital, this book is suitable for readers interested in Sikh history, Punjabi heritage, historical personalities and the political and cultural development of Punjab.
Presented in Punjabi Gurmukhi, the book offers an accessible way for Punjabi readers to explore important historical themes while also strengthening their reading knowledge of Punjabi language and Sikh heritage.
With approximately 159 pages, it is a compact yet substantial addition to a Sikh or Punjabi home library.
